Transaction 0529cc22bb209401b71afe5f30458c3eb9e211b5739c8d44def72bc59f38d63a

2 Input
2 Outputs
  • 0529cc22bb209401b71afe5f30458c3eb9e211b5739c8d44def72bc59f38d63a:0
  • value  4193583
    address  19uF5pW4E3BUthycJxvCuiHphdS1zXpG83
  • 0529cc22bb209401b71afe5f30458c3eb9e211b5739c8d44def72bc59f38d63a:1
  • value  12454583
    address  14mq1yt7Rdpm8bcLDZ9Md1NBPFN9Fvsjdd